安裝開發常見問題
安裝步驟:
1.Start Eclipse, then select Help > Install New Software....
2.Click Add, in the top-right corner.
3.In the Add Site dialog, click Archive.
4.Browse and select the downloaded zip file.
5.Enter a name for
the local update site
(e.g., "Android Plugin")
in the
"Name" field.
6.Click OK.
聯網問題
這個真是個令人糾結和詭異的問題。我上網翻遍Google,始終不得解。
后來終于嘗試成功,方法如下:如果通過圖形界面啟動模擬器,可以勾選
wipe user data,重啟,屢試不爽。若過使用終端通過命令可以傳遞相應參數。
修改hosts的方法
1.啟動模擬器
2.進入sdk的tools目錄下,獲得root權限:adb root
3.設置/system為可讀寫:adb remount
4.將hosts文件復制到PC:adb pull /system/etc/hosts <PC機上文件名>
5、修改PC機上文件
6、將PC機上文件復制到手機:adb push <PC機上文件名> /system/etc/hosts
但在第五步時,有的人會報 out of memory的錯誤
這是因為直接用命令行啟動,而沒加一個參數造成的,所以用下面這個命令來啟動就行了
$emulator –avd youravdname –partition-size 128
真機調試
這個也是糾結與詭異,也是Google良久,各種方法各種嘗試。
方法:Linux平臺,要獲得管理員權限,然后,
adb kill-server
adb start-server
就可以了,Ubuntu發行版可以在adb start-server前加sudo來實現。
依然是屢試不爽。
據說Mac下沒有這個問題,Windows下要安裝驅動解決。
真機調試sqlite3
先說虛擬機的方法
首先通過$ adb shell進入遠程Shell
然后應用數據庫粗放的地址是 /data/data/<package_name>/databases/<數據庫名>
比如 # sqlite3 /data/data/com.example.app/databases/mydb.db
這樣就啟動了sqlite3,然后可以執行一些sql命令了。
關于Sqlite相關內容可以參考《Android學習小結(四)——數據持久SQLite》。
但是真機遇到了問題,提示沒有權限,這里我想到了上一條,修改hosts的方法,試了一下,成功!
具體步驟為:
1.進入sdk的tools目錄下,獲得root權限:adb root
2.設置/system為可讀寫:adb remount
3.然后同虛擬機方法
9
模擬器太大或者太小
電腦顯示器分辨率太小,導致模擬器無法全部顯示,可以使用scale參數,縮放模擬器尺寸。
窗體底端

相關閱讀推薦
-
安裝開發常見問題
以下是我開發Android應用時,遇到的一些詭異或者常見的問題的解決方法。...
-
開發一個app多少錢
不懂APP開發技術,擔心被忽悠,為此,企業往往在開發手機APP前都會關心手機app開發費用方面的問題,“APP開發需要多少錢”也...
-
Web開發常觸碰的10大常見問題
對于如何完成同一項任務,擺在我們面前的方案選項似乎無窮無盡,特別是在開發一套能夠運作在現代網絡環境之下的網站時。Web開發人員首...
熱點文章推薦閱讀
-
網易原創漫畫引發的營銷靈感
提及漫畫元素和服裝的融合,多數人都會想到 cosplay...
-
中山(佛山)電子質保說明書系
互聯網的發展影響下,特別受到敏感影響的傳統企業紛紛開始學...
-
微信小程序更新功能支持推廣小
11月9日晚間,微信官方賬號“微信公眾平臺”發布消息,介...
-
未來3個數字營銷熱門職位
商業世界正進入高速轉型期,幾年前還被認為是「新興頭銜」的...
-
社交軟件將成VR重頭戲
微軟在上周推出了新的混合現實平臺,并表示VR和AR的結合...
-
中山家電掃碼用戶質保登記系統
無處不互聯網,科技改變生活。質保系統連接終端消費者,提升...